3mould科技有限公司

软件开发 ·
首页 / 资讯 / 连锁商城系统数据库设计:核心要素与优化策略

连锁商城系统数据库设计:核心要素与优化策略

连锁商城系统数据库设计:核心要素与优化策略
软件开发 连锁商城系统开发数据库设计 发布:2026-05-18

标题:连锁商城系统数据库设计:核心要素与优化策略

一、连锁商城系统数据库设计的重要性

在连锁商城系统中,数据库是承载业务逻辑和数据存储的核心。一个合理、高效的数据库设计,不仅能够保证系统的稳定性和性能,还能为后续的扩展和维护提供便利。因此,深入了解连锁商城系统数据库设计的重要性,对于开发者和企业来说至关重要。

二、连锁商城系统数据库设计核心要素

1. 数据模型设计

数据模型是数据库设计的基石,它决定了数据在系统中的组织方式和存储结构。在连锁商城系统中,常见的实体包括商品、用户、订单、库存等。设计数据模型时,需要考虑实体之间的关系,以及如何通过关联字段实现数据的关联。

2. 数据库性能优化

数据库性能是影响系统响应速度的关键因素。在设计数据库时,应关注以下几个方面:

(1)索引优化:合理设置索引,提高查询效率。

(2)存储引擎选择:根据业务需求选择合适的存储引擎,如InnoDB、MyISAM等。

(3)分区策略:对数据进行分区,提高查询和写入性能。

3. 数据安全与备份

数据安全是数据库设计的重要环节。在设计过程中,应考虑以下措施:

(1)权限控制:合理分配数据库用户权限,防止未授权访问。

(2)数据加密:对敏感数据进行加密存储,保障数据安全。

(3)备份策略:制定合理的备份计划,确保数据不丢失。

三、连锁商城系统数据库设计优化策略

1. 避免冗余字段

在设计数据库时,应尽量避免冗余字段,减少数据存储空间,提高数据一致性。

2. 合理设计表结构

根据业务需求,合理设计表结构,避免过度规范化或过度聚合。

3. 优化查询语句

在编写查询语句时,注意优化SQL语句,提高查询效率。

4. 定期维护数据库

定期对数据库进行维护,如清理碎片、优化索引等,保证数据库性能。

四、总结

连锁商城系统数据库设计是一个复杂的过程,需要综合考虑业务需求、性能优化、数据安全等因素。通过以上核心要素和优化策略,有助于提高数据库设计的质量和性能,为连锁商城系统的稳定运行提供有力保障。

本文由 3mould科技有限公司 整理发布。

更多软件开发文章

企业级iOS App开发:兼容性要求解析**OA系统功能参数:揭秘其优缺点与选型逻辑游戏开发测试流程怎么做:关键步骤与要点解析OA系统开发流程揭秘:从需求到成功案例的实践之道连锁店会员App开发:定制化背后的技术考量定制开发管理系统,流程走对才能避开坑免费公众号开发平台:靠谱与否,关键看这几方面人事考勤系统:揭秘其背后的技术逻辑与选型要点**企业软件外包开发流程:揭秘高效协作之道服务质量是衡量医疗行业软件外包合作伙伴的重要指标。以下是一些关注服务质量的要点:移动端软件开发:成都企业的技术选择指南软件定制项目验收时最容易忽视的五个细节
友情链接: 江苏环境工程有限公司电子科技长沙电子测量仪器有限公司shdyhg.com广州市加工有限公司电子商务(昌图)有限公司沈阳科技有限公司公司官网grxdq.com上海信息咨询有限责任公司